curassow
curassow (ˈkjʊərəsəʊ) Forms: 7 corrosou, -so, -reso, 8 curasso, -ra{cced}oa, 8–9 curassao, 9 -sow. [A phonetic spelling of the name of the island Cura{cced}ao (kuːraˈsɑːu).] One of a family of gallinaceous birds found in Central and South America; they have a general resemblance to the turkey, and s...

Belem curassow
The Belem curassow (Crax fasciolata pinima) is a highly endangered subspecies of curassow endemic to Brazil. As with its relative, the Alagoas curassow, it was considered extinct in the wild (albeit with only five individuals in captivity) for many years due to

Alagoas curassow
The Alagoas curassow (Mitu mitu) is a glossy-black, pheasant-like bird. The last wild Alagoas curassow was seen and killed in 1984, or possibly 1987 or 1988.

Yellow-knobbed curassow
Taxonomy and systematics
The yellow-knobbed curassow was formerly classified as a subspecies of blue-billed curassow (Crax alberti). The male is the only curassow with a knobbed yellow cere and wattle.
